Research on a television episode
Select a television episode from a series that reflects a genre of your choice. Discuss how this genre-story provides examples of social commentary, masking them within the common characteristics of the genre. (Reading: Week 3)
Select a film, TV show, sport, or musician with a public online fan community. Using examples of fan art and/or fan fiction as user-generated content from this online community, discuss what new meanings are created by these examples of fan participatory culture. (Reading: Week 4)
Select a musician that has created an original work, and an example of this work being remixed or covered by another musician. Construct a comparative analysis of these two examples, and from your analysis discuss key meanings that can be derived from them. (Reading: Week 5)
Select a single TV show made either for traditional television programming or for an online streaming service. By analyzing key scenes in this show, discuss how it relates to the concept of “flow”. (Reading: Week 6) You must refer to the appropriate readings available on C4 and also find additional academic resources from public libraries and academic databases to provide evidence for your discussion and support your arguments. How to find appropriate resources for your essay will be discussed in class. All resources that you refer to must be properly cited in the text of your essay (using an appropriate and consistent citation format of your choice) and also be listed in a bibliography at the end of your essay. Your assignments will be marked according to the following criteria: Knowledge and understanding - Your essay should include a detailed discussion of concepts relevant to this course that demonstrates to the reader your knowledge and understanding of the material. You must include a discussion of the appropriate assigned reading on C4, and also include additional academic materials in your essay that closely related to your topic, drawing primarily from academic work in the field of media and communications. Analysis and discussion – Your discussion should include your own analysis of academic theories and concepts and how they are applied to your topic and closely relate these to a small number of well-identified examples. You should avoid being descriptive and focus your discussion on the meanings and implications of these concepts in light of your topic. You should also direct your discussion towards an argument that makes a clear conclusion about your topic.
